Met a dude at Boston who said the live version of Grievance on it was mind blowing

It was from the Binaural tour warm up show in Bellingham, WA on 5/10/00 which was never an official release

 
Anyone have the Light Years single by any chance? (Or know where to DL it?)

Met a dude at Boston who said the live version of Grievance on it was mind blowing

It was from the Binaural tour warm up show in Bellingham, WA on 5/10/00 which was never an official release
Disc 1: http://www.megaupload.com/?d=WFQ6U3IMDisc 2: http://www.megaupload.com/?d=B85PCK39

Set 1: Of The Girl, Grievance, Breakerfall, Nothing As it Seems, Gods' Dice, Light Years, Thin Air, Do The Evolution, Black, Red Mosquito, Daughter/(Hold On), Faithfull, Dead Man Walking, MFC, Evacuation, Immortality

Encore 1: Corduroy, Wishlist, Insignificance, Jam, Go

Encore 2: Soon Forget, Yellow Ledbetter
